Bayelsa By-Elections: Six policemen drown in boat accident in Ijaw river

The Nigeria Police Force have on Sunday confirmed the death of six policemen after a boat accident in Southern Ijaw Local Government Area of Bayelsa State.

The policemen were heading to Southern Ijaw Local Government Area for the by-elections before the sad incident.

According to the Bayelsa State Police Command, Spokesperson, Asinim Butswat, the incident occurred on Friday, December 4, the day before the Senatorial By-election holding in two senatorial zones of the state.

While 11 Police personnel were on board when the boat capsized, six officers drowned. Their bodies have been recovered.

By-elections were conducted in 11 states across the country. Specifically, it held in six senatorial districts and nine state constituencies.

Lagos and Cross River states had both senatorial and state assembly elections conducted conducted, while either senatorial or assembly elections held in the other nine states.

The by-elections held on Saturday, December 6 as the INEC postponed the elections earlier scheduled for October 31 due to the #EndSARS protests and other challenges.
